Acetaminophen is a pain reliever and fever reducer. Aspirin is a salicylate (sa-LIS-il-ate). It works by reducing substances in the body that cause pain, fever, and inflammation. Acetaminophen and aspirin is a combination medicine used to treat minor arthritis pain, back pain, and muscle aches.
